CPM Group Ltd. has released its unaudited condensed consolidated results for the six months ending June 30, 2025. The company reported a decrease in revenue to HK$106.3 million from HK$148.3 million in the corresponding period in 2024. The gross profit also declined, amounting to HK$42.0 million compared to HK$58.1 million in the previous year. The report highlights a decrease in other income and gains, net, which fell to HK$2.6 million from HK$6.6 million in the same period last year. Furthermore, selling and distribution expenses were reduced to HK$20.2 million, down from HK$29.0 million in 2024. The company operates through two main segments: paint products and property investment. The paint products segment is involved in manufacturing and selling paint and coating products, while the property investment segment focuses on commercial and industrial properties for rental income potential.
